Job Purpose



Contributes to the establishment of the regional manufacturing strategy in collaboration with the other members of the regional manufacturing team. Consults with site managers and engineering staff to develop projects and implement best practices. Contributes to the implementation of the regional manufacturing strategy, by developing and managing specific regional manufacturing projects such as large engineering & capex projects, manufacturing innovation, volume relocation, new product introduction, IT systems implementation, FMC cost reduction, MME, OEE improvement.




Job Responsibilities






  • Directly manage all aspects of project lifecycle for assigned engineering and supply chain projects across different sites.

  • Contributes to the establishment of the regional manufacturing strategy by developing and prioritizing the capital investment plan and Advising the Regional Manufacturing Director on opportunities to improve regional manufacturing.

  • Execute the regional manufacturing strategy established by the regional manufacturing team

  • Develops and maintains systems to track regional projects, project progress, status and budget position for project portfolio and report on the same.

  • Ensures compliance of engineering and project execution with all relevant Akzo Nobel and external engineering RAGAGEP, codes and safety standards

  • Formulates, organizes and implements projects and improvement actions to the highest standards, ensuring targets on customer service, safety, cost, quality and capital are achieved.

  • Determines the required resources, manages the project budget, and assigns responsibilities to individual members of the project team.

  • Manages day-to-day operational aspects of the project and reviews deliverables prepared by project members.

  • Applies project and business process improvement methodology and enforces project standards.
